10-1-5-a ...

Quote:
Originally Posted by Nevadaref View Post
Because a team may legally delay the start of a half by 59 seconds for any reason or even no reason at all.
A team shall not: Allow the game to develop into an actionless contest, this includes
the following and similar acts:
a. When the clock is not running consuming a full minute through not being
ready when it is time to start either half.

Headband, wristband, arm sleeve, or jewelry: I'll wait.

Undershirt (not removed at bench), or leg sleeve (involving taking off a shoe): "Coach. I need a sub for A1". If the coach complains, I'll give him his minute.
